Now.... For those interested.. The kind of drone flying which I am into, has nothing to do with hovering a $2000 hunk of plastic above a city...

This is the type of stuff that I do and am interested in...

Video is not me btw... I recommend full screen.




As you can see. We fly away from people. Sometimes we do fly in public parks, but stay as far away from people and property as possible, because accidents do happen. If you are wondering the point of flying like this is... It's all about practicing for races. A new world "sport" is emerging. We as drone racing "pilots" seriously dislike the guys who fly DJI Phantoms and Inspires, or any flying camera platform, which is what all of these asshats who make headlines are flying. So please, don't put us all in one category.
